Can I change fields on General page of MS Outlook, maybe add spouse, kids
and/or additional phone numbers for them?
Sue Mosher [MVP-Outlook] - 21 May 2005 01:50 GMT
Yes, see http://www.outlookcode.com/d/contactform.htm for information on customizing the contact form. You will lose some functionality if you customize the General page.
